The Oxford County Injury Prevention Team has the perfect event for parents and kids during the Christmas Break.
OXFORD COUNTY - The Oxford County Injury Prevention Team is hosting three Touch a Plow events and free skates in the New Year during the Christmas Break.
This year they will be doing the events in Thamesford on January 3rd from 1:30pm to 2:30pm, Norwich on January 4th from 1pm to 2pm and Tavistock on January 5th from 12:30pm to 1:30pm.
Public Health Nurse Meagan Lichti says they will be fun for the whole family.
"It gives parents and children a chance to sit up in a plow, see the road from their view and understand a little better about blind spots. It also gives parents a chance to talk to a plow driver and ask them any questions."
Lichti says last year's Touch a Plow events were a hit.
"Last year is the first year that we hosted them; we were in Woodstock, Tillsonburg and Ingersoll. We got really great feedback from the public and from the plow drivers; they like the opportunity to interact with the public."
Each event will take place at a local arena.
